摘要
在已有的基于身份无可信中心签名的基础上,结合基于身份的代理签名提出了一个基于身份无可信中心的代理签名。提出的签名方案不仅满足代理签名方案的基本安全要求,而且保证了代理签名人只能对所指定的签名接收人产生代表原始签名人的有效代理签名,从而防止了代理签名权利的滥用。与已有的方案相比,该方案中协议与算法简洁、高效,在安全强度不变的条件下,降低了软硬件实现的系统开销,可广泛应用于电子商务等网络业务环境。
Based proxy signature,a new ID-based proxy signature without trusted PKC is proposed.Analysis of the security of the proposed scheme shows that it satisfies the basic security requirements of proxy signature,and the valid proxy signature generated by the proxy signer on behalf of the original signer can only be verified and thus accepted by the receiver nominated by the original signer.In the communication protocols,the processes of signature,authentication,encryption and decryption are simultaneously completed in a single protocol process and the conventional crypto graphical protocols in data transferring are greatly simplifiedwithout in fluencing the security of system.Further detailed analyses also justify the brevity of scheme,security,high efficiency,and considerable reduction in systemoverheads regarding software and hardware application.
